Изучение различных методов изменения ширины линии оси в базе R

При создании визуализаций в R с использованием базы R важно контролировать внешний вид элементов графика. Одним из таких элементов являются осевые линии. В этой статье мы рассмотрим несколько методов изменения ширины линии оси в базе R, сопровождаемые примерами кода.

Метод 1: использование аргумента «lwd» в функцииplot().
Самый простой способ изменить ширину линии оси — указать аргумент «lwd» в функцииplot(). Аргумент «lwd» определяет ширину линий осей графика. Вот пример:

# Create a scatter plot with thick axis lines
plot(x, y, lwd = 2)

Метод 2: изменение ширины линии оси с помощью функции axis()
Другой подход заключается в использовании функции axis() для изменения ширины линии оси. Предоставляя аргумент lwd в функции axis(), вы можете независимо контролировать ширину линии для каждой оси. Рассмотрим следующий фрагмент кода:

# Customize the axis line width for the x-axis and y-axis
plot(x, y)
axis(1, lwd = 1.5)  # x-axis
axis(2, lwd = 2)    # y-axis

Метод 3: регулировка ширины линии оси с помощью функции par()
Функция par() в R позволяет вам устанавливать различные графические параметры, включая толщину линии. Изменяя параметр lwd с помощью par(), вы можете изменить ширину линии оси для всех последующих графиков. Вот пример:

# Set the default line width for all subsequent plots
par(lwd = 1.2)
# Create a scatter plot with adjusted axis line width
plot(x, y)

Метод 4: использование функции axis.line() из пакета Grid
Если вам нужны более расширенные возможности настройки линий оси, вы можете использовать функцию axis.line() из пакета Grid. Этот метод обеспечивает большую гибкость при изменении ширины линии и других атрибутов. Вот пример:

# Install and load the grid package
install.packages("grid")
library(grid)
# Create a scatter plot with customized axis line width
plot(x, y)
grid.ls()
grid.edit("axis.line", gp = gpar(lwd = 1.8))

В этой статье мы рассмотрели несколько методов изменения ширины линии оси в базе R. Мы рассмотрели методы с использованием функцииplot(), функции axis(), функции par() и даже функции axis.line(). из пакета Grid. Используя эти методы, вы можете лучше контролировать внешний вид своих графиков в R.